For about the past week I have had tremendous soreness under my arm from surgical scar down about two inches. Surgery was last Feb. and I continue to gain feeling in the mast area. Does this soreness sound like possible lymphadema? Arm and hand seem fine, no soreness or swelling there.

The soreness could also be from the nerve endings healing. I'd run it by your onc, but if you don't have swelling as well, I wouldn't think it would be lymphadema.

Better have that looked at by your surgeon, your onc, and an infection specialist....if it is an infection...you will need antibiotics right away as you are most likely missing lymph nodes from your mastectomy on that side and your own immune system may have difficulty clearing it up...fyi.

Saw surgeon today and he drew off 45cc of infection and wanted to put me in the hospital this evening. Was totally not prepared for that--have two kids to take care of, so he gave me a strong antibiotic shot, and oral antibiotic and I will probably go into hospital tomorrow.

It seems to me to be too coincidental that I had a CT scan with arterial injection on Wednesday and thats when the inflamation, pain and fever, nausea started. Has any ever heard of this type of reaction to CT?
